Strategic Contract Specialist – Diasorin
Position Summary
The Strategic Contract Specialist leads complex contract negotiations and oversees strategic contract management initiatives related to national and regional Integrated Delivery Network (IDN), Integrated Health Network (IHN), Group Purchasing Organization (GPO) and federal government contracts.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ead negotiation and execution of complex, high-value IDN/IHN, GPO and federal government agreements with global stakeholders.
- Serve as primary point of contact for escalated contract issues and dispute resolution.
- Assist in the development and implementation of best practices for contract lifecycle management and compliance.
- Collaborate with Legal, Finance, and Commercial teams to align contract terms with business objectives.
- Analyze contract risks and recommend mitigation strategies to leadership.
- Support audits and ensure adherence to international regulatory standards.
- Drive continuous improvement initiatives to enhance efficiency and reduce cycle times.
- Prepare executive-level reports on contract status, risks, and performance metrics as required.
- Act as subject matter expert for IDN/IHN, GPO and federal government contracts.
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ree; advanced degree preferred.
- 5–7+ years of experience in contract management within healthcare or related industry.
- Expertise in ERP systems (SAP and Oracle).
- Strong leadership, negotiation, and communication skills.
- Expertise with Microsoft Office Suite, Sales Force and Docu Sign (e-signature and CLM)
